Conrad's Obituary

Conrad Bettinger, age 72, of Coldwater, passed away Tuesday, September 9, 2025 at Celina Manor. He was born on September 27, 1952 in Coldwater to the late Paul & Angela (Wehrkamp) Bettinger. On June 12, 2004 At Holy Trinity Catholic Church in Coldwater, he married Tammy (Baker) Bettinger and...
